Thanks for your comments!  👍. Generally algerian tanks never reach this stage of corrosion.  They're always refurbished or more upgraded as the t-55 (upgraded to AMV)  T-72 (all upgrades)  but curiously the t-62 had been refurbished but not upgraded till now although 400 tanks are still stored in the reserve of the army.  Maybe there's a plan for them to. And adding for info algerian army are equiped the t-90 SA (exclusively a format for the Algerian Army) 300 of them are mounted (not fully built)  in Algeria. Some say  People's National Army are very interested by the T-14 armata.😉

But it's not a credible info..  Until seen on the algerian training fields 🤣
